Received: by 2002:a05:6a10:d5a5:0:0:0:0 with SMTP id gn37csp2270183pxb; Fri, 8 Oct 2021 04:37:47 -0700 (PDT) X-Google-Smtp-Source: ABdhPJwWNASKUaG4xzIqw5OUnX8KJYJ+DD/qUHHFdkJZaKUUorz0OBRmpFEPCHCN2cHoC+EN0WxJ X-Received: by 2002:a62:3802:0:b0:44c:776b:f555 with SMTP id f2-20020a623802000000b0044c776bf555mr9781118pfa.82.1633693067516; Fri, 08 Oct 2021 04:37:47 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1633693067; cv=none; d=google.com; s=arc-20160816; b=V3RCqwDROpsCYgqG2MPrsUavFpi19mqCFGU83SPKwfuvCf7s2iYCgPHUCnxKdUYe/Z Y/jTI3xdJX8qa6my+LSSbXAf1yfFW36ehWRf4ATZMwm96XsYJd1pJr0+CjXPsj/vY4Pu BgPBpIrcCf5xodwXa8on4kB2E1APQEtJ2Ks5kEgOLWhBKD0IuQ9kdXePUB8aojrpKqOU 0Osw0vb6GXqyJZ/1j0bDrMLWYMglTyoVFC/qpKSrD6tjTo8ex6u8glpAI9MOxevCURKx G63d15hTfU6IzkCt7eAYCc+jDwNRz19feVew0eA6nScCpul6SM9cD4emIO+zTYr/DQQ9 WQZA==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:user-agent:in-reply-to:content-disposition :mime-version:references:message-id:subject:cc:to:from:date; bh=6K1A51FlsD0DWaqHyLp3ejqGZ/DFA0gBcqTDLjZ7rJk=; b=VLAl7e5m9+0qDYEVI3S7TT1RtL4uByUwm1//mcoBtMTHowzqgrQDAD96UrF9u+U9tI lp/KLVjOZ4TRiwZ9e3MsX6nM2A0yYyIHy4WgiN09b6DUOSt1F4xG401htCufnEg+yofd Dba49uMg/9/1X3PjbeG4qdbrOgtl+FqbUws5YtHJ1ZB/Z4HqsWMrNhrZ5k/z9Qy/2qi5 PNP0EzeaTMHaiNMTlOoTWAUmuac4AEGmhWjKVJ89kCKogAAfAJtbEgJOhybYU+HNrvPD IiIhVBkzjM1Igvnx8EupbRyEjkh8+7+rFJe6UbYmAG6LNzWvc7r7PfHk5bC1UGoo/g5x wSsw== ARC-Authentication-Results: i=1; mx.google.com; spf=pass (google.com: domain of linux-crypto-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-crypto-owner@vger.kernel.org Return-Path: Received: from vger.kernel.org (vger.kernel.org. [23.128.96.18]) by mx.google.com with ESMTP id z21si21286465pfg.301.2021.10.08.04.37.27; Fri, 08 Oct 2021 04:37:47 -0700 (PDT) Received-SPF: pass (google.com: domain of linux-crypto-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) client-ip=23.128.96.18; Authentication-Results: mx.google.com; spf=pass (google.com: domain of linux-crypto-owner@vger.kernel.org designates 23.128.96.18 as permitted sender) smtp.mailfrom=linux-crypto-owner@vger.kernel.org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S241310AbhJHLjN (ORCPT + 99 others); Fri, 8 Oct 2021 07:39:13 -0400 Received: from helcar.hmeau.com ([216.24.177.18]:55908 "EHLO deadmen.hmeau.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S241068AbhJHLhn (ORCPT ); Fri, 8 Oct 2021 07:37:43 -0400 Received: from gondobar.mordor.me.apana.org.au ([192.168.128.4] helo=gondobar) by deadmen.hmeau.com with esmtp (Exim 4.92 #5 (Debian)) id 1mYoAC-0002Vd-MZ; Fri, 08 Oct 2021 19:35:44 +0800 Received: from herbert by gondobar with local (Exim 4.92) (envelope-from ) id 1mYoAB-0006z4-6F; Fri, 08 Oct 2021 19:35:43 +0800 Date: Fri, 8 Oct 2021 19:35:43 +0800 From: Herbert Xu To: Kai Ye Cc: linux-crypto@vger.kernel.org, linux-kernel@vger.kernel.org, wangzhou1@hisilicon.com Subject: Re: [PATCH] crypto: hisilicon - replace 'smp_processor_id' with 'get_cpu' in preemptible Message-ID: <20211008113543.GB26495@gondor.apana.org.au> References: <20210930085546.54000-1-yekai13@huawei.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20210930085546.54000-1-yekai13@huawei.com> User-Agent: Mutt/1.10.1 (2018-07-13) Precedence: bulk List-ID: X-Mailing-List: linux-crypto@vger.kernel.org On Thu, Sep 30, 2021 at 04:55:46PM +0800, Kai Ye wrote: > > diff --git a/drivers/crypto/hisilicon/hpre/hpre_main.c b/drivers/crypto/hisilicon/hpre/hpre_main.c > index 65a641396c07..d1754e7b7a9c 100644 > --- a/drivers/crypto/hisilicon/hpre/hpre_main.c > +++ b/drivers/crypto/hisilicon/hpre/hpre_main.c > @@ -277,10 +277,11 @@ static inline int hpre_cluster_core_mask(struct hisi_qm *qm) > > struct hisi_qp *hpre_create_qp(u8 type) > { > - int node = cpu_to_node(smp_processor_id()); > + int node = cpu_to_node(get_cpu()); > struct hisi_qp *qp = NULL; > int ret; > > + put_cpu(); This looks wrong. You're just changing the code to make the warning go away. Cheers, -- Email: Herbert Xu Home Page: http://gondor.apana.org.au/~herbert/ PGP Key: http://gondor.apana.org.au/~herbert/pubkey.txt